But this still has no bearing on how I started thinking things like this, so I shall get that out of the way. The short story is that I read some stories by a science-fiction author called Greg Egan. Before you laugh too much, a lot of sci-fi is essentially just window-dressing to convey an idea - the implications of some item of technology, turn of events or scientific/philosophical argument. And Greg Egan is a 'hard' science-fiction author, an ideas merchant. Well, you get the drift. The first story I read was called Wang's Carpets (later included as a chapter of the book Diaspora), in which some spacefarers (themselves software) find a planet whose major life-form are floating mats that take the form of Wang Tiles - tesselating objects whose patterns can implement a universal turing machine. But that's just the set-up for the *idea*: when someone analyses the Carpets, by taking various abstract variables (appearance of certain tiles and features, etc) and putting them through frequency transforms, it turns out that the computations the Carpets encode as part of their reproductive habits give rise to a fully realised n-dimensional space containing self-aware creatures. The thought-provoking part here was not that consciousness could be digitalised and run as software - I had already pretty much accepted that - but that the mathematical transformations necessary to do this could be pretty strange, and come from processes that were essentially plucked arbitrarily from the environment. That, largely, consciousness could be a matter of perspective. The second story was the book, Permutation City. A great deal of this book concerns one of the protagonists who wakes up one day and finds he is simply a downloaded copy - and that the 'real' him is running experiments. After being run at different speeds, and distributed in space and time, backwards, in chunks of different sizes, etc., the argument becomes that it doesn't matter what or how the program is run - it is all the same from the perspective of the consciousness being implemented, and that this is so abstract that one can find the relevant computational processes within *any*physical substrate. That *all* consciousnesses can be found within a grain of sand. That there is not even any physical bedrock to fall back upon - there is no way ever to verify, even in principle, that one is on the 'fundamental' metapysical level. At the end of the book, the characters have escaped into their own computational world, completely divorced from any physical hardware. Their universe contains a simulation of another world, whose very alien inhabitants find their own physical principles for the cosmos they observe - principles radically different from the computational ones 'running' it, and so compelling they start to take over the character's world, too. The Many Worlds Interpretation of quantum mechanics is like a very diluted version of this. All it says is that the equations of QM and our observations are consistent with the idea that, rather than the myriad possibilities inherent in a quantum system mysteriously collapsing into one observed outcome, all outcomes are realised. At first, this seems a little too much to believe. Where do they come from? Well, the key word there was mysterious. Nowhere in the equations of QM is the collapse predicted. That's our own kludge, inserted to explain the fact that we somehow only see single, classical, outcomes. QM predicts that all these outcomes exist anyway, interacting within the wavefunction. The MWI simply asks: what if they don't stop existing? What if the act of observation simply causes our own wavefunction to split along those pre-existing lines? If those decohered elements don't interact much, we would get precisely what we do see anyway. Now, if I exist in multiple worlds, how many me's are there? I would say: only 1. I carry along with me a train of all possible universes. So I don't think of myself as existing in 'this world', not really. I am in all of them. Now: immortality. Or 'quantum immortality', as the idea is known. I am running out of time, so I shall just say this: amongst all these universes I inhabit, there are possible future trajectories that take me into universes in which I am dead. However, I shall not be around to observe this; I can only witness universes in which I am alive. And there will always be possible trajectories into sets of universes in which I *am* alive. And that is what I will witness: I cannot die. Not in my world, anyway.
